He International Committee of the Red Cross showed a “major concern” for the suffering of civilians in the Ukrainian city of Bakhmutwhere most of the clashes between the Russian and Ukrainian Army have been concentrated in recent months.
“The situation is really difficult here; it’s loud and scary. Yesterday a missile flew over our heads. We are not living, we are surviving,” said Nikolai, a resident of the area, according to a Red Cross report.
The organization urged both sides to respect international humanitarian law so that the aid reaches the civilians who are still in the region and can access it under protection and without risk of being attacked.
Although most of the civilians have already been evacuated, about 10 percent of the population still remains in cities like Konstantinovkawhile 1,500 people and another 800 continue to live in the towns of Chasiv Yar and of Selidoverespectively.
In addition, the Red Cross stated that most are elderly people with disabilities or reduced mobility and some civilians who refuse to leave their homes.
The NGO continues to send numerous trucks with food, water, hygienic material and clothing to combat the cold to an area where the destruction has spared neither houses, schools or hospitals, which makes it impossible for those who have not left their homes to access the most basic services.

The arrival of the Red Cross convoys coincided with a surprise visit to the head of the President of Ukraine, Volodimir Zelensky.
In Chasiv Yar and in Selydove the humanitarian organization provided 18 tons of food and 6,000 liters of waterrespectively.
The local authorities hope that the population can resist another month in Selydove and ten more days in Chasiv Yar thanks to these emergency supplies of the Red Cross.
The committee called on the Russian and Ukrainian armies to allow the arrival of humanitarian aid and assistance to the areas hardest hit by the conflict.
The city of Bakhmut, located in the Donetsk region (east) has become in recent months one of the hottest points in the conflict in Ukraine for being the place where Russia has concentrated almost all its efforts in order to take the location.
The Special Operations Forces have indicated that “continue to defend Bakhmut and that “every attempt to advance by the enemy is repelled.”

The group of mercenaries operates in the area Wagnera private strike force linked to the President of Russia, Vladimir Putinwhich has incorporated into its ranks hundreds of prisoners in Russian jails who have been promised amnesty if they enlist.
Control of the city, already totally destroyed by continuous bombardments, has become a priority target for kyiv and Moscowdespite the fact that many analysts consider that its geostrategic importance is relative.
He leader of the self-proclaimed people’s republic of Donetsk, Denis Pushilinstated that the Ukrainian troops continue to offer resistance in the city of Bakhmut and that kyiv does not intend to withdraw them.
